Property Description
Located in the Irish Channel Historic District and listed on the National Register of Historic Places, this remarkable, fully renovated late Nineteenth Century Italianate Creole Cottage with a side hall entrance off the inviting front porch, perfect for a mint julep or iced tea. The home was sensitively renovated in 2023, with updated kitchen and bathrooms., Celebrate life in a vintage 1920's claw foot tub, subway tile with marble edged shower. The renovation process retained important historic elements, including many original doors, windows, and fireplace mantle - all adding to and maintaining the charm and elegance of this Irish Channel gem. The side hall entrance provides a level of privacy not usually seen in a house of this type. The dining room, with a chic French chandelier, is located adjacent to the kitchen, which provides for seamless entertainment. The long galley kitchen also connects to the back yard, which holds tremendous potential for an outdoor entertainment area and small pool. Appliances in the kitchen GLA refrigerator, Kenmore stove/oven, GE Dishwasher, Icemaker, and Garbage Disposal. A large linen closet has washer and dryer hookups. The back bedroom can also serve as an artist's studio, office, or nursery, and also faces out over the back yard. A large en-suite walk-in closet in the primary bedroom provides plenty of storage space for clothes and costumes. Updated finishes, light fixtures, and refinished floors make this home move-in ready. The exterior renovations maintained the Italianate fenestrations and windows, corbels, and other architectural elements. Throughout the house, expansive 12-foot ceilings provide space for tall windows that flood the house with natural light.
An urban renaissance in the neighborhood has resulted in an influx of restaurants and music venues, and the district's roots as a source of Jazz and Dixieland music remains to this day. One block away is Burke Playground in Clay Square where children play and dogs exercise. A full-service grocery store is blocks away, and shopping and restaurants line Magazine Street, which is walking distance from this ideally located, fully renovated home ready for you to move in today!
